From a51f093a704201d734b76465302cc1b4d303a388 Mon Sep 17 00:00:00 2001 From: Manuel Bentele Date: Wed, 22 Sep 2021 15:03:04 +0200 Subject: [looking-glass-client] Move looking glass client into mltk as own module --- looking-glass-client/defaults/main.yml | 5 ----- looking-glass-client/tasks/main.yml | 29 ----------------------------- setup-bwlp.yml | 1 - 3 files changed, 35 deletions(-) delete mode 100644 looking-glass-client/defaults/main.yml delete mode 100644 looking-glass-client/tasks/main.yml diff --git a/looking-glass-client/defaults/main.yml b/looking-glass-client/defaults/main.yml deleted file mode 100644 index 16704cf..0000000 --- a/looking-glass-client/defaults/main.yml +++ /dev/null @@ -1,5 +0,0 @@ ---- -looking_glass_client_packages: - - looking-glass-client -looking_glass_client_package_name: - looking-glass-client diff --git a/looking-glass-client/tasks/main.yml b/looking-glass-client/tasks/main.yml deleted file mode 100644 index 0b76104..0000000 --- a/looking-glass-client/tasks/main.yml +++ /dev/null @@ -1,29 +0,0 @@ ---- -- name: looking-glass-client | Install packages for looking-glass-client - apt: - name: "{{ looking_glass_client_packages }}" - state: present - install_recommends: no - -- name: looking-glass-client | Gather the apt package facts - package_facts: - manager: apt - -- name: looking-glass-client | Get version information from package facts - set_fact: - looking_glass_client: - versions: "{{ ansible_facts.packages[looking_glass_client_package_name | string] | - map(attribute='version') | - list }}" - cacheable: yes - when: "(looking_glass_client_package_name | string) in ansible_facts.packages" - -- name: looking-glass-client | Print notice to install suitable looking-glass-host version in VM - debug: - msg: "Please install the looking-glass-host in version {{ looking_glass_client.versions[0] }} in the VM!" - when: "looking_glass_client.versions is defined and (looking_glass_client.versions | length) == 1" - -- name: looking-glass-client | Print error message if installation was not successful - fail: - msg: "The looking-glass-client is not installed properly" - when: "looking_glass_client.versions is not defined or (looking_glass_client.versions | length) != 1" diff --git a/setup-bwlp.yml b/setup-bwlp.yml index caff5a0..fde327c 100644 --- a/setup-bwlp.yml +++ b/setup-bwlp.yml @@ -18,7 +18,6 @@ - { role: tools-base, tags: core } - { role: virt-viewer, tags: core } - { role: virt-manager, tags: core } - - { role: looking-glass-client, tags: core } - { role: desktop-kde-plasma, tags: extended } - { role: desktop-i3, tags: extended } - { role: desktop-ubuntu, tags: extended } -- cgit v1.2.3-55-g7522